Chaos Vantage Update 7, Build 1.7 available

Chaos has announced the release of Vantage Update 7, Build 1.7. New features include support for normal maps; the ability to use clay mode with options to preserve the original material’s reflection, refraction, bump, opacity or self illumination; global ambient occlusion, the ability to animate a geolocated sun; support for the 3DConnexion SpaceMouse controller; and much more. NVIDIA AI creates 3D scenes from 2D Photos

NVIDIA has shared new research that shows an AI algorithm capable of recreating a 3D scene from a small collection of 2D objects in a few seconds using a new technique called neural radiance fields (NeRFs). (more...)
